Yes, AliExpress accepts Apple Pay. The catch is that it only works in the AliExpress mobile app on iPhone or iPad. If you are trying to pay with Apple Pay through a desktop browser or Safari on iOS, it will not appear. That single restriction explains almost every “Apple Pay not working on AliExpress” complaint online. The feature exists and functions correctly, but only through the app.
Apple Pay Works in the App, Not the Browser
This distinction matters because AliExpress does not surface Apple Pay at the browser checkout, even on an iPhone. Opening aliexpress.com in Safari and expecting Apple Pay at checkout will not work. The option simply does not appear there.
Download and use the AliExpress app from the App Store. Once you are inside the app, Apple Pay appears at checkout alongside other payment methods. The payment experience is the same as any other app that supports Apple Pay: Face ID or Touch ID authenticates the charge, and your card number is never directly shared with AliExpress. Apple Pay uses tokenization, which means a one-time code represents your card instead of the actual number. This makes it more secure than typing your card details directly into AliExpress.
How to Activate Apple Pay at AliExpress Checkout
The setup requires two things to be in place before you reach checkout.
First, your iPhone or iPad must have Apple Pay configured. Open the Wallet app, confirm a Visa or Mastercard is added and active, and verify that card is set as your default for Apple Pay if you have multiple cards.
Second, open the AliExpress app (not the website), add your items to the cart, and proceed to checkout. On the payment selection screen, scroll through the available methods. Apple Pay appears as an option if your device supports it and a compatible card is in your Wallet. Tap Apple Pay, select your card if prompted, and authenticate with Face ID or Touch ID. The payment processes immediately and AliExpress confirms the order.
Why Apple Pay Is Not Showing at Your AliExpress Checkout
The most common reasons:
You are using the browser. Switch to the AliExpress app. This solves the problem in the majority of cases.
Apple Pay is not set up on your device. Open the Wallet app and check that at least one card is added and showing as active.
Your card is not compatible. Most Visa and Mastercard debit and credit cards work with Apple Pay on AliExpress. Some prepaid cards and non-standard card types do not. Check whether your card supports Apple Pay at all by looking in the Wallet app.
Outdated app version. Update the AliExpress app through the App Store. Older versions sometimes display a reduced set of payment options.
Region restriction. Apple Pay on AliExpress is available in most major markets but may have limited availability in certain countries. If you are in a market where Apple Pay itself has low adoption, the option may not appear.
What to Use If Apple Pay Still Does Not Work
AliExpress Payment Alternatives If Apple Pay Fails
| Method | Works in App? | Works in Browser? | Security Level |
| Visa/Mastercard card | Yes | Yes | Strong (with chargeback right) |
| Google Pay | Yes (Android) | No | Strong |
| Revolut | Yes | Yes | Good |
| Klarna (eligible markets) | Yes | Varies | Good |
A Visa or Mastercard credit card entered directly is the most reliable fallback and gives you the strongest overall protection: AliExpress buyer protection plus your bank’s chargeback right. If you prefer not to enter card details directly, Revolut works consistently on AliExpress once online payments are enabled in the Revolut app settings.
